Kotoko to swap Yahaya for Osei Pele?

Thu, 23 Aug 2012 Source: Prince Dornu-Leiku / 90 MINUTES newspaper

90 MINUTES is reliably informed that Kumasi Asante Kotoko

are willing to accept a swap deal for midfielder Yahaya Mohammed in exchange

for want-away Hearts of Oak striker Edwin Osei Pele.

Hearts coach C.K. Akunnor has revealed his admiration for

the former OGC Nice player and believes he will be a useful addition to his

Phobian squad.

And Akunnor could soon have his wish granted if reports that

certain Kotoko bigwigs are backing calls by supporters for the Kumasi club to

sign Osei Pele, the striker who shot into prominence just two seasons ago after

his goals powered Hearts to the pre-season Top 4 triumph.

Despite the huge early promise, Osei Pele has struggled to

succeed in the Phobian colours, even spending the latter half of last season on

loan at Aduana Stars. Akunnor has also ruled the striker surplus to

requirements at Hearts after not inviting him to the club’s pre-season camp.

The player responded by handing in a transfer request which

has placed a host of club’s on wild alert, Ebusua Dwarfs and Ashantigold both

openly declaring their interest in the 22 year old goal poacher.

However 90 MINUTES understands Kotoko will be his preferred

destination should the Porcupine Warriors show interest in a swap deal involving

Yahaya Mohammed. And our sources indicate that some prominent figures in Kotoko

led by legendary player Sarfo Gyamfi are prevailing upon management to act

quickly to sign Osei Pele whom the supporters say is ‘one of their own.’

“I have requested to be transfer-listed. If my request is

granted, I will then begin to talk to officials of Kotoko. I have also heard

they want to swap me with one player from Kotoko. I am just praying that the

move is successful,” Osei Pele told Fox FM in Kumasi.Credit:
